Explanation
Flail chest involves paradoxical chest wall motion, which, along with underlying pulmonary contusion, leads to inadequate ventilation and life-threatening hypoxemia.
According to the principles of trauma care (ABCs), addressing impaired breathing and oxygenation is a top priority.
Administering supplemental oxygen is the most immediate, non-invasive, and effective intervention to increase blood oxygen levels and prevent tissue hypoxia.
Supportive care, starting with oxygenation and pain management, is the cornerstone of flail chest treatment.

A nurse's primary role in managing a patient with flail chest is vigilant respiratory monitoring. This includes assessing respiratory rate, work of breathing, lung sounds, and continuous pulse oximetry (SpO₂) to detect deterioration early.
Effective pain management is a critical nursing intervention. By reducing pain, the nurse helps the patient take deeper breaths, cough effectively, and prevent complications like atelectasis and pneumonia.
What if? If a patient with flail chest on 100% oxygen via a non-rebreather mask becomes increasingly tired, with rapid, shallow breathing and a falling SpO₂, the priority action would be to notify the physician and prepare for emergency intubation and mechanical ventilation (IPPV).
How to Approach the Question
First, identify the core problem in the question stem. 'Flail chest' is a life-threatening thoracic injury that impairs breathing.
Apply the ABC (Airway, Breathing, Circulation) framework for prioritizing trauma care. The primary issue in flail chest is 'B' - Breathing, which is ineffective and leads to poor oxygenation.
Evaluate the options based on the ABCs. 'Oxygenation' directly addresses the critical problem of hypoxemia resulting from impaired breathing.
Consider the timing and invasiveness of the other options. Chest tube insertion and rib fracture repair are procedural and address specific complications or later stages of care. IPPV is a higher level of support, used only when initial measures fail.
Select the option that is the most fundamental and immediate intervention. In this case, providing oxygen is the foundational first step.
